[QUOTE="STM, post: 115035, member: 12827"] I liked her too, I saw her several times at Amelia Is, she was the only one who hit two handed off both wings. I was in absolute shock when that crazed Steffi Graf fan stabbed her in Hamburg. It kept her off the courts for 2 years and who could blame her? Never in my life had I ever seen anything like that. Here is a little bit of Monica Seles trivia. If you listen really carefully, when she hits the ball she is actually saying "[I]NOT ME!". N[/I]ick Bolliteri taught her to say that, it was a mental thing that she was not going to make an error on that shot. Speaking from experience, tennis players are VERY superstitious and have rituals they do all the time. I ALWAYS bounce the ball exactly three times before I serve. [/QUOTE]
